How Skyline Insulation Inc Approaches Insulation Removal in Georgetown Homes

Insulation removal is the systematic process of extracting existing insulation materials from your home's thermal envelope, typically from attics, crawl spaces, and wall cavities. This service includes the careful bagging and disposal of materials like blown-in fiberglass, cellulose, rock wool, or old batts that are compromised by moisture, pests, or age. We use powerful, HEPA-filtered vacuum systems to minimize airborne contaminants, which means a cleaner, safer environment for your property during the removal phase.

Our approach begins with a thorough assessment of the existing insulation's condition and the access points within your Georgetown home. We then seal off the work area to prevent dust and debris from migrating into living spaces. Technicians use commercial-grade insulation vacuums, equipped with long hoses, to draw out the old material directly into large collection bags situated outside the home. This method ensures that the bulk of the contaminated material is contained and removed efficiently, reducing exposure risks.

For Georgetown properties, insulation removal often addresses issues specific to our local climate, such as moisture damage from high humidity or pest infestations common to the region. Old, compacted insulation loses its R-value, which means it no longer effectively resists heat flow, leading to higher energy bills. Removing this compromised material is a critical first step to installing new insulation that can stand up to Georgetown's hot summers and occasional cold snaps, ensuring consistent indoor temperatures.

Why Is Professional Insulation Removal Important for Georgetown Homeowners?

Professional insulation removal in Georgetown is crucial because old, damaged insulation significantly compromises your home's energy efficiency. Over time, insulation can become compressed, water-damaged from roof leaks, or contaminated by rodents and their waste, all of which reduce its effective R-value. This loss of thermal resistance means your HVAC system works harder, leading to elevated utility bills, especially during Georgetown's intensely hot summers.

Beyond energy costs, contaminated insulation can pose serious health risks. Rodent droppings, mold spores, and dust mites trapped within old materials can degrade indoor air quality, potentially exacerbating allergies and respiratory issues for occupants. Removing these pollutants creates a healthier living environment, which is particularly important in a climate where homes are often sealed tight for air conditioning.

Finally, proper removal prepares your attic or crawl space for optimal performance of new insulation. Attempting to install new insulation over old, damaged material can trap moisture, promote mold growth, and prevent the new insulation from achieving its intended R-value. Our removal process ensures a clean slate, allowing new, high-performance insulation to function as designed, providing superior thermal comfort and energy savings for your Georgetown home.

Our Insulation Removal Process in Georgetown

1

Initial Assessment & Containment

We begin with a detailed inspection of your existing insulation to identify material type, extent of damage, and potential hazards. We then seal off the work area, typically the attic access, with heavy-duty tarps and plastic sheeting to prevent dust migration into your living spaces.

2

Material Extraction with Vacuum System

Our technicians use a powerful, truck-mounted or portable insulation vacuum system, equipped with an 8-inch diameter hose, to suction out all loose-fill or batt insulation. This material is directly channeled into large, industrial-grade filter bags located outside your home, ensuring containment of debris and contaminants.

3

Area Cleanup & Sanitation

After all insulation is removed, we perform a thorough cleanup of the attic or crawl space, removing any remaining dust, debris, or pest droppings. For areas affected by pests, we can apply an EPA-approved antimicrobial spray to neutralize odors and disinfect surfaces, preparing the space for new insulation.

4

Final Inspection & Preparation

A final inspection confirms that the area is completely clear and ready for new insulation installation. We check for any missed spots, seal up small air leaks discovered during the removal, and ensure all access points are properly secured, leaving a clean and prepared space.

Insulation removal for an average Georgetown home typically takes between 4 to 8 hours, depending on the attic size, insulation type, and the amount of material to be removed. Larger homes or those with heavily compacted or contaminated insulation may require a full day. We provide a precise timeline after our initial on-site assessment.
No, insulation removal is not a messy process inside your Georgetown home when done professionally. We use specialized, high-powered vacuum systems that pull insulation directly from your attic or crawl space into sealed bags outside your house. Our technicians also seal off the work area with tarps and plastic sheeting to prevent dust and debris from entering your living spaces, followed by a thorough cleanup of the work area.
You should consider removing your old insulation in Georgetown if it is visibly damaged by water or mold, heavily contaminated by pests like rodents or insects, or if it has settled and lost its R-value, appearing thin and ineffective. If you're experiencing unusually high energy bills or poor indoor air quality, old insulation could be a contributing factor, warranting removal before installing new, efficient materials.
After old insulation is removed from your Georgetown property, it is securely contained in large, heavy-duty filter bags. These bags are then transported off-site and disposed of responsibly at an approved waste facility. We ensure all materials, especially those contaminated by pests or mold, are handled and discarded in compliance with local regulations to protect both your property and the environment.
